Depart for Kibale Forest National Park & Bigodi Community walk

Depart for Kibale Forest National Park & Bigodi Community walk

Early morning has your breakfast at the lodge and depart for Kibale National Park. The Journey will take you through the Western Rift Valley’s Albertine Escarpment as well as the green country side and traditional homesteads of the local people with in the Bunyoro and Toro Kingdoms. Upon arriving in Fort portal, clear days will give you a glimpse of the legendary snow-capped Mountain also famously known as the “Mountains of the Moon” (Mt Rwenzori). Kibale Forest National Park is a home to 13 primate species including the common Mans’ closest Cousins.

The Forest is also a home to over 325 bird species including the rare Green Breasted Pitta. Arrive at your Lodge in the afternoon. Check in and later set out for a nature and bird walk with in the Bigodi Swamp. The wetland is a project being run by local communities and is much known for its rich diversity of bird species and other primates. It also provides employment and job opportunities to the local youth through tour guiding.

Chimpanzee tracking and transfer to Queen Elizabeth National Park

Morning breakfast at your lodge and set out for a half day Chimpanzee tracking experience. You will be transferred to the park headquarters ay Kanyanchu for a 30-40mins briefing and get to know more about the chimpanzees and their ways of living with in the forest. After this, you will then embark on your journey to search for these primates through the forest.

On spotting the chimps, you are only given one Hour to be with them as you take videos and pictures. Along the way other primate species can be spotted such as the L’Hoest’s Monkeys, Red tailed Monkeys, Blue Vervet Monkeys, and Black & White colobus Monkeys among others. Other animals that can be seen are Forest Elephants, Buffalos and a lot of bird species.

After the tracking, return to your Lodge for Lunch and afternoon transfer to Queen Elizabeth National Park which is one of country’s best wildlife National parks with over 600 bird species, mammals like Lions, Leopards, elephants, buffaloes and so many others.

Game drive and Boat ride along the Kazinga channel

Game drive and Boat ride along the Kazinga channel

After an early morning breakfast, depart for a game drive in the Kasenyi area. Keep an eye out for a variety of wildlife, including lions, leopards, buffaloes, elephants, antelopes, warthogs, waterbucks, and bushbucks.

After lunch back at the lodge, embark on a launch cruise along the Kazinga Channel, which connects Lake Edward and Lake George. The channel is home to one of Africa’s largest hippo populations and numerous bird species. This 3-hour boat cruise offers stunning views of water-loving animals such as hippos, elephants, buffaloes, crocodiles, and various antelope species, as well as a rich diversity of birds. Return to your lodge in the evening for dinner and an overnight stay.

Gorilla Trekking in Bwindi Impenetrable Forest & Batwa Cultural Experience

Gorilla Trekking in Bwindi Impenetrable Forest & Batwa Cultural Experience

Rise early for a hearty breakfast before heading to the park headquarters for a briefing by Uganda Wildlife Authority rangers. Today’s adventure takes you deep into the misty jungles of Bwindi Impenetrable Forest, home to nearly half of the world’s remaining mountain gorillas. Accompanied by expert trackers, trek through dense foliage in search of a gorilla family. Upon encountering them, spend a magical hour observing their interactions, learning about their behavior, and capturing unforgettable photographs.

After this once-in-a-lifetime experience, return to your lodge for lunch and a short rest. In the afternoon, immerse yourself in the rich cultural heritage of the Batwa people, the original forest dwellers. Visit their community to learn about their traditional hunting skills, medicinal plant use, and music and dance, gaining insight into their unique way of life before conservation policies relocated them from the forest. Return to the lodge for dinner and overnight.

Transfer from Bwindi to Lake Bunyonyi & Canoeing Experience

Transfer from Bwindi to Lake Bunyonyi & Canoeing Experience

After breakfast, bid farewell to the enchanting Bwindi Impenetrable Forest and embark on a scenic drive through the rolling hills and lush countryside of southwestern Uganda towards Lake Bunyonyi. Known as the “Place of Little Birds,” Lake Bunyonyi is renowned for its serene beauty, terraced hillsides, and scattered islands.

Upon arrival, check in to your lakeside lodge and enjoy a freshly prepared lunch. In the afternoon, set out on a guided canoeing excursion across the calm, crystal-clear waters. Glide past emerald islands, spot a variety of bird species, and learn about the rich local legends surrounding the lake’s history.

As the sun begins to set, return to your lodge to relax and take in the panoramic views, or enjoy a quiet evening by the water’s edge. Dinner and overnight stay at Lake Bunyonyi.
